Texas head coach Steve Sarkisian is on the podium this afternoon following the Longhorns' 49–17 victory over Florida at DKR.

The Longhorns improve to 8–1 on the season and 4–1 in SEC play.

Notes and quotes from the Texas HC in the comments down below.

On going for it on 4th and 1 on their own 29:

Sarkisian says he believes in his players and they felt good about the short yardage packages available for the offense.

Says he knew what he wanted to do before the analytical guy chimed in.

Sarkisian says he didn't think about leaving Ewers in for a school record 6 TD in the 2H.

Says that's normally when the football gods find you and punish you and thats a side he doesn't want to test.

Sarkisian says he laughs at the term "game manager" for a quarterback because it is often used in a negative way. Says Mac Jones used to get that title a lot and all he did was finish 2nd for the Heisman and throw for a ton of yards.

On the fake jet sweep, fake handoff, reverse to Isaiah Bond, Sarkisian says that play probably was called because the staff had too much time in the bye week to scheme up.

Says they ran it in practice and it turned out looking really good, then it was successfully executed today as well.

Sarkisian says the toughest decision of the day was the 3rd and 4 where UF committed a holding, whether to attempt or decline.

Sarkisian accepted the penalty, then the sack by Guilbeau and the punt into the end zone.
